学习笔记
1、 逻辑值True、False
1)True;真成:,在四则运算及乘幂、开方运算中数值为“1”;在逻辑判断中,数值为所有非“0”数值
2)False假(不)成立:在四则运算及乘幂、开方运算中数值为“0”;在逻辑判断中,数值为“0”
3)能产生或返回逻辑值的情况
(1)比较运算符基本用法
(2)is类信息函数
(3)and(与),or(或),not(非)
and:判断多个条件是否同时成立
or:判断多个条件是否至少有一个条件同时成立
not:对逻辑值求反
很少单独使用,一般与其他函数嵌套使用,尤其是IF函数
2、 基本用法
1)IF函数:=IF(B7>=60,"及格")
2)and函数:=AND(B7>=60,C7>=60)
3)or函数:=OR(B7>=60,C7>=60
3、进阶用法
1)IF函数:=IF(判断条件,符合条件时返回的值,不符合条件时返回的值)
2)And解法:=IF(AND(B2>=90,C2>=90),"优秀","")
3) Or解法:=IF(OR(B2=100,C2=100),"满分","")
4、IF函数多条件判断
1) 公式:=IF(B10="A1",5000,IF(B10="A2",8000))多条件区间判断
2) 注意:在设置IF函数时,每一层需要一个IF函数;每个IF后面跟一个条件和符合条件的返回结果
5、 多条件区间判断:
1)公式:=IF(B2<60,"不及格",IF(B2<70,"及格",IF(B2<85,"良好","优秀")))
2)注意:在设置IF多层判断时,每一层需要一个函数;每个IF后面跟一个条件和符合条件的返回结果;在设置数字区间时,用<号要设置数字递增,用>时要用设置递减
6、 返回区域
公式:=SUM(IF(A2=”销售部1”B5:B9,E5:E9,))
备注:IF函数返回的不只是值,还可以是单元格引用
7、 IFERROR函数
=IFERROR(C2/B2,0)
=IFERROR(C2/B2,"错误")
8、 实战应用
统计各个学科中,及格和不及格的人数
添加辅助列→是否及格→录入公式: =IF(D3>=60,"及格",“不及格”) →插入数据透视表→选择对应的区域→现有工作表→选择位置→确定
9、 拓展用法
案列1:提成区间限定,最高不得大于2000
IF函数:=IF(B5>=2000,2000,B5)
MIN公式:=MIN(B5,2000)
案例2
判断计算结果是否正确
IF函数:=IF(B20=C20,"正确",IF(B20>C20,"少"&(B20-C20),"多"&(C20-B20)))
Text公式:=TEXT(C20-B20,"少#;多#;正确")
案例3
根据提成表计算销售提成
IF函数:公式太复杂
VLOOKUP函数:=VLOOKUP(B47,$B$35:$C$43,2)
LOOKUP函数:=LOOKUP(B47,$B$35:$B$43,$C$35:$C$43)
10、画笑脸:复制录制好的函数公式代码
学习总结:今天主要学习了逻辑函数IF、AND、OR的应用,AND、OR很少单独使用,通常于其他函数嵌套使用,尤其是与IF函数。我在实际工作中有时会用到IF函数,但是比较简单,不会使用复杂的公式,在今天的课件学习中,拓展用法中的案例2、案例3、案例4中的函数公式没有搞明白,感觉自己的思维跟不上。我知道想在这21天的时间里要把所学的内容都掌握是不可能的,必需要坚持天天练习才行,但是不管怎么样,在这十多天的时间里我对EXCEL的认识比之前更进一步了。